What is Group Insurance?

 

Group Insurance or Group Benefits provides a wide range of protection products for an organization or company. Because the risk is spread over a number of people, there is no need for a medical exam. If you are uninsurable for life insurance due to your medical history, being part of a group plan will guarantee you coverage.

 

Are you part of a group plan and you're thinking of leaving your job?

Did you know that you can take the life insurance portion of your plan along with you? Most group companies allow you one month to convert your group life insurance to a personal life insurance policy. This conversion must be done properly and quickly. Group Benefits can include the following coverage:
Life Insurance Usually a multiple of your annual salary (1X-5X)
AD&D Accidental Death & Dismemberment Insurance. Typically doubles up your life insurance.
STD Short-term disability insurance. Replaces your salary shortly after your disability. eg. First 90 days of the disability.
Health Extended medical benefits (80%-100% coverage)
Dental Extended dental benefits (80%-100% coverage)

 

 

Some insurance companies will provide group benefits for groups as small as three individuals. The larger the group, the more spread out the risk, and therefore the cost is also spread evenly.

 

Employee Group Benefits is a great way to attract and keep the best employees with your company. Premiums are tax-deductible for employers, providing greater value to you and your business.
